Detailed information for compound 1755520

Basic information

Technical information
  • Name: Unnamed compound
  • MW: 426.504 | Formula: C18H20F2N4O2S2
  • H donors: 3 H acceptors: 4 LogP: 4.22 Rotable bonds: 8
    Rule of 5 violations (Lipinski): 1
  • SMILES: OC[C@H](Nc1nc(SCc2cccc(c2F)F)nc2c1sc(=O)[nH]2)CC(C)C
  • InChi: 1S/C18H20F2N4O2S2/c1-9(2)6-11(7-25)21-15-14-16(24-18(26)28-14)23-17(22-15)27-8-10-4-3-5-12(19)13(10)20/h3-5,9,11,25H,6-8H2,1-2H3,(H2,21,22,23,24,26)/t11-/m1/s1
  • InChiKey: DPHCMAJDWUKUPJ-LLVKDONJSA-N

Activities

Activity type Activity value Assay description Source Reference
Ki (binding) = 4.1 nM Displacement of [125I]-IL8 from human CXCR2 transfected in HEK293 cells after 4 hrs by microbeta counting analysis ChEMBL. 23516963
Ki (binding) = 10 nM Displacement of [125I]-CX3CL1 from human CX3CR1 transfected in HEK293 cells after 24 hrs by scintillation counting analysis ChEMBL. 23516963
